The Registration Coordinator is responsible for registration of patients, verification of insurance benefits, pre certifications and verification of demographic information.  


Responsibilities

The Registration Coordinator is responsible for registration of patients, verification of insurance benefits, pre certifications and verification of demographic information.  Responsibilities will also include payment collection and posting, and financial assistance applications as needed.

 

This position is deemed *essential *. Essential staff are expected to report to work during inclement weather. 


Qualifications

Bilingual skills preferred. High School diploma or GED required.  Able to work weekends, holidays and shift rotations as needed.

 

The following, or equivalents, are the minimum requirements necessary to perform the essential functions of this position: 

 

Education/formal training/licenser/certification/experience: 

High school graduate (or equivalent).  Understanding of medical terminology.  Two years’ experience in a medical related field preferred. 

 

Additional Skills:   

Strong verbal communication skills.  Effectively able to manage multiple tasks in an organized manner. Must be able to type 35 wpm and be computer literate.  The candidate/employee must be committed to excellent customer service when dealing with all types of patients, internal and external.  

 

Working Conditions/Physical Demand 

Primary office environment/workstation.  Potential exposure to communicable disease.
